Lilacs, scientifically often known as Syringa, really are a genus of flowering crops from the olive spouse and children. These are native into the Balkan Peninsula, wherever they develop on rocky hillsides As well as in open woodlands. The identify "lilac" is derived from your Persian term "lilak," which suggests "bluish." The plant was to start with brought to Europe during the 16th century, and it immediately became well known for its fragrant flowers and beautiful look. Lilacs have due to the fact been cultivated and hybridized, resulting in lots of hues and sizes. These are now developed all over the entire world and they are a beloved symbol of springtime and renewal.

Lilacs Have a very loaded background and are already useful for various reasons through the generations. In ancient Greece, the flowers have been connected to like and were usually Utilized in marriage ceremonies. In Victorian periods, lilacs were being a image of first love, and it was believed that if a young girl wore lilacs in her hair, her sweetheart would return her affections. These days, lilacs are still cherished for their beauty and fragrance, plus they keep on being a well-liked option for gardens and floral arrangements.

The Symbolism of Lilac


Lilacs have prolonged been linked to really like, romance, as well as the arrival of spring. In many cultures, the flowers are found to be a image of renewal and new beginnings. The sensitive, pastel-colored blooms are often Employed in weddings and various celebrations to characterize purity and innocence. While in the language of flowers, lilacs are reported to Express feelings which include love, passion, and remembrance. The different shades of lilacs also hold particular meanings - one example is, white lilacs symbolize purity and innocence, although purple lilacs symbolize initial adore and enchantment.

Together with their romantic symbolism, lilacs are connected with spirituality and meditation. In some cultures, the fragrance of lilacs is considered to advertise leisure and internal peace. The flowers are often used in aromatherapy that will help lessen tension and stress and anxiety. Overall, lilacs are a strong image of attractiveness, really like, and tranquility, earning them a preferred option for gifts and decorations.

Caring for Lilac Vegetation


Lilacs are relatively very easy to look after and may prosper in a variety of climates and soil problems. They like complete Sunshine but can tolerate some shade, specifically in hotter climates. Lilacs also choose perfectly-drained soil which is a little alkaline.

When planting lilacs, make sure to give them loads of space to expand. They might attain heights of 8-fifteen ft depending on the assortment, so you'll want to plant them at least 5-15 feet aside from other vegetation or constructions.
